About Tillage Farms - Wellton Haven

Wellton Haven is a brand-new collection offering single-family homes, coming soon to Tillage Farms in the peaceful and charming suburb of Dallas in Princeton, TX. Residents can enjoy the outdoors with exclusive access to onsite amenities, including a swimming pool, community center, park and basketball court. The community is within the A-rated Princeton Independent School District, making this an ideal place for growing households. Lake Lavon is nearby with scenic views, fishing, swimming and boating, and Bratonia Park has walking trails to take in the local area's natural beauty.

About the Builder

Since 1954, Lennar has built over one million new homes for families across America. They build in some of the nation’s most popular cities, and their communities cater to all lifestyles and family dynamics, whether you are a first-time or move-up buyer, multigenerational family, or Active Adult.
